Transaction d3c91ff144e375f96f5061d16c5bddce69b261cd7eb381db26d5504e295a8ce3
1 Input
1 Output
-
d3c91ff144e375f96f5061d16c5bddce69b261cd7eb381db26d5504e295a8ce3:0
- value
- 3917052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0299ebd9b2bf81868ce39d94ac43b1b6e823c7ca OP_EQUAL
- address
- 31vmfZnrhaapn48T8SGenD5U6FY3pJdk5o